Spicy and crunchy morsels of heaven. These pakoda taste amazing hot with a cup of chai on any rainy day or during a cool evening.

Pakoda is hubby’s favourite one. He loves any crunchy pakoda with his cup of tea. Specially this one turns out very close to bakery style one. The main point for crunchy yet melt in mouth pakoda is to make the dough really stiff, so use less water.

Also adding hot oil or ghee into the mixture makes it even more crunchy.

South Indian Pakoda Recipe

Super crunchy bakery style pakoda recipe. This is a south indian style pakoda recipe and it taste so crunchy and yummy. Taste great with a cup of chai.

Ingredients

  • Gram flour - 1 cup
  • Rice flour - 2 tblsp
  • Salt to taste
  • Chilli Powder - 2 tsp
  • Fennel seeds / Saunf / Sombu - 1 tsp
  • Curry leaves a handful
  • Onion - 1 sliced thinly
  • Green Chillies - 2 to 3 slit
  • Baking Soda - 1/4 tsp
  • Water as needed
  • Oil for deep frying +1 tblsp

Instructions

  • Take all ingredients in a bowl except water and oil and mix well.
  • Now add in 1 tblsp of hot oil and mix well.
  • Add in water slowly and make it into a stiff dough.
  • Heat oil for deep frying
  • Drop small lumps on dough in hot oil and fry till golden brown.
  • Drain and serve hot.
